An Evening on Dorćol Worth Talking About: IQOS x Artez Project Delights Belgrade Residents

A beautiful spring evening in the heart of the city, great music, and a packed Dorćol pub were the perfect setting for the Belgrade stop of a project that has stirred the art scene. After starting in Kragujevac, a city whose DNA has been marked by the automotive industry for decades, the IQOS x Artez project arrived before the Belgrade audience, bringing a deeper message about sustainability, time, and resources.
